MapsRum Merah Bkt Serindit in Melaka Tengah, Melaka recorded 4 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, sized between 675 and 724 sqft, with a median price of RM133K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M188.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M133K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M99K to RM169K, and a typical market range of RM113K to RM152K.
Most transactions involved low-cost house, with minimal variety in property types.
Price per square foot shows a median of RM188, though individual units vary from RM138 to RM238 in the core range. The broader market spans RM163.64 to RM212.14, indicating diverse property characteristics. A wider spread (IQR: RM48.50) and deviation (MAD: RM50) indicate significant PSF variations, likely due to diverse property types or conditions.
